Understanding the Project Management Cycle: A Comprehensive Guide

The project management cycle is a fundamental framework that guides the planning, execution, and closure of projects across various industries. It provides a structured approach to managing tasks, resources, and timelines, ensuring that projects are completed efficiently and effectively. This cycle consists of several distinct phases, each with its own set of activities and objectives, which collectively contribute to the successful delivery of a project. Understanding this cycle is crucial for project managers, team members, and stakeholders, as it helps in minimizing risks, optimizing resources, and achieving desired outcomes.

One of the key benefits of the project management cycle is its adaptability. Whether dealing with a small internal project or a large-scale international initiative, the cycle can be tailored to fit specific needs and constraints. It promotes clarity and communication, enabling teams to stay aligned with project goals and respond proactively to challenges.   1. Initiation Phase: This is the starting point where the project’s value and feasibility are assessed. Key activities include defining the project at a high level, identifying stakeholders, and developing a business case. The output is usually a project charter that authorizes the project and outlines its objectives.
  2. Planning Phase: Detailed planning is conducted to establish the scope, schedule, budget, and resources. This phase involves creating a project management plan, risk assessment, and communication strategy. Effective planning sets the foundation for successful execution and control.
  3. Execution Phase: The project plan is put into action here. Tasks are assigned, teams are coordinated, and deliverables are produced. This phase requires strong leadership and communication to ensure that activities align with the plan and stakeholders are kept informed.
  4. Monitoring and Controlling Phase: Running concurrently with execution, this phase involves tracking progress, managing changes, and ensuring quality standards are met. Key tools include performance metrics and regular status reports to identify and address deviations promptly.
  5. Closing Phase: The final phase focuses on formally closing the project, delivering outcomes, and conducting post-project evaluations. Lessons learned are documented to improve future projects, and resources are released.

The initiation phase sets the tone for the entire project. During this stage, project managers work with stakeholders to define the project’s purpose and objectives. A feasibility study might be conducted to evaluate whether the project is viable from technical, economic, and operational perspectives. The project charter, once approved, serves as a formal agreement that grants authority to the project manager and outlines high-level requirements. This phase is critical because it ensures that everyone involved understands the project’s goals and agrees on its direction, reducing the likelihood of misunderstandings later on.

In the planning phase, meticulous detail is added to the project framework. This includes breaking down the work into manageable tasks using a Work Breakdown Structure (WBS), estimating time and costs, and identifying potential risks. A well-crafted project plan acts as a roadmap, guiding the team through execution. For example, in software development, planning might involve defining sprint goals and allocating developers to specific modules. Tools like Gantt charts and critical path analysis are often used to visualize timelines and dependencies. Effective planning not only helps in resource allocation but also in setting realistic expectations with stakeholders.

Execution is where the project comes to life. Teams are mobilized, and tasks are carried out according to the plan. Project managers play a vital role in motivating team members, resolving conflicts, and ensuring that deliverables meet quality standards. Communication is paramount during this phase; regular team meetings and updates help keep everyone aligned. For instance, in construction projects, execution involves coordinating contractors, procuring materials, and adhering to safety protocols. Any deviations from the plan are addressed through change management processes, ensuring that the project stays on track.

Monitoring and controlling are ongoing activities that run parallel to execution. This phase involves measuring project performance against the baseline plan using Key Performance Indicators (KPIs) such as schedule variance and cost variance. If issues arise, corrective actions are taken to realign the project with its objectives. Quality control checks, like testing in IT projects, are conducted to ensure deliverables meet specifications. This phase is essential for proactive risk management and helps in avoiding costly overruns or delays.

The closing phase formalizes the completion of the project. Final deliverables are handed over to the client, and administrative tasks such as contract termination and resource release are completed. A post-project review is conducted to document lessons learned, which can be invaluable for future projects. This phase also includes celebrating successes and recognizing team contributions, which boosts morale and fosters a culture of continuous improvement.

  • Enhanced Efficiency: By following a structured cycle, teams can avoid wasted efforts and focus on high-priority tasks.
  • Improved Risk Management: Early identification of risks allows for mitigation strategies to be implemented, reducing the impact of uncertainties.
  • Better Stakeholder Engagement: Regular communication throughout the cycle keeps stakeholders informed and engaged, leading to higher satisfaction.
  • Increased Accountability: Clear phases and responsibilities ensure that team members are accountable for their contributions.
  • Scalability: The cycle can be adapted for projects of any size, from small team initiatives to enterprise-level programs.
